https://www.acmicpc.net/problem/9095
- 역시 DP 문제
- 점화식만 찾으면 거의 풀었다고 볼 수 있는데 점화식 찾기가 어렵다..
- 이 문제에서는 테스트 케이스 갯수가 주어지기 때문에
d[]를 모두 구하고 필요한 것만 출력하였다.
#include <cstdio>
int d[12];
int main(){
int cnt,n;
scanf("%d", &cnt);
d[0]=1;
d[1]=1;
d[2]=2;
for(int i=3; i<11; i++){
d[i] = d[i-1]+d[i-2]+d[i-3];
}
while(cnt--){
scanf("%d", &n);
printf("%d\n", d[n]);
}
}
'BOJ' 카테고리의 다른 글
BOJ 2193 이친수 (0) | 2019.07.19 |
---|---|
BOJ 11052 카드 구매하기 (0) | 2019.07.18 |
BOJ 11727 2×n 타일링 2 (0) | 2019.07.18 |
BOJ 11726 2×n 타일링 (0) | 2019.07.18 |
BOJ 1463 1로 만들기 (0) | 2019.07.18 |